For protein powders, stick with a blend, when possible. Some blends I would recommend are:

Select
Big Blend
XF UP 2.0
Pronom, discontinued, but can be found cheaply

For straight whey, you can mix it with Greek yogurt, cottage cheese, milk, etc. Anything with casein in it to make your own blend. Some whey protein powders I trust are:

Cor-Whey
Titanium Whey
ON
Dymatize
Universal/Animal

Bars are going to depend on your macros and how much you want to depend on bars for cals, protein, fat, carbs, etc. I personally enjoy Quest Bars, NuGo Bars, Promax Bars, and Victory Bars.

What about phase 8 or syntha 6 vs pes select protein ?
Can't really compare at syntha-6 as its more of a meal replacement shake with the carbs and fats. Phase 8 I believe has some added fillers (taurine and glycine).

Select has 3rd party testing showing it contains what is on the label (even a little more protein then stated).

There's a ton of people talking about spiked products when there is no concrete evidence. Most of the the lawsuits are pending and tests are subject to rebuttal tests and evidence.

However, there are more consistent brands that people like, most of the recommendations here are from reps or brand whores. Go with whatever flavor you like. And the difference between 20g vs 25g per scoop (alleged spiking accounts for "up to" 5g in a few) is negligible in your diet if you eat whole foods. Ethics are a different question.
It is pretty clear for some companies they spike
Giant Sports was 12g out of 27
Inner Armour was like 20g out of 50 some grams
Phase 8 has a lot behind it too.
